Output e6ee680d95f82c221df7b57da5e6b16f98697e2f1e628a81d2caef27fe09433b:2

value
37370503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faeafce10d68f1a6da6eaac1512e66cc95e45fdf OP_EQUAL
address
MWmtfdKUrEzbdBvAZiVqPbMR9PS4eYMgDz
transaction
e6ee680d95f82c221df7b57da5e6b16f98697e2f1e628a81d2caef27fe09433b
spent
true